(b) Show Tracks:
Checked: Tracker data is visualized.
Unchecked: Tracker data is hidden.
(c) Data Save:
Checked: Data is saved while visualizer is running.
Unchecked: Data is not saved while visualizer is running to preserve disc space.
iii) 3D View:
Under the Feature section there is an option to view the data as a 3D point cloud. Check
the box ā€œ3Dā€ to proceed. The view on the right-hand side of the visualizer will change to
3D. Here is a list of commands that control the viewing of the 3D viewer.
o Right Click and Drag: Pitch
o Left Click and Drag: Yaw
o W: Zoom in
o S: Zoom out
o A: Translation. Move view left (+x direction in radar coordinate)
o D: Translation. Move view right (-x direction in radar coordinate)
o Q: Translation. Move plane down (-y direction in radar coordinate)
o E: Translation. Move plane up (+y direction in radar coordinate)
Under the 3D view there are a few different features that the user can enable/disable
certain features as well.
o Height Filter: It removes all the points above the set maximum (maximum height
can be set in the Display Config) as well as all points below the ground (0m).
o Height Color: In the 3D view the color is based on height with the red spectrum
on VIBGYOR representing targets with a lower height value and the violet
spectrum representing targets with a higher height value.
o Show 3D Tracks: Plots the tracks in the 3D Bitmap.
Note: Height filter and Height color will only work together
Note: Height filter and Height color are accurate only when the radar mounting angle has no
depression/elevation angle.
The user can also simultaneously view the 2D and 3D point cloud by checking the 3D box and
then the 2D Viewer tab found on the top left section of the visualizer. The left hand side display
is the 2D display and the right hand side display is the 3D display.
